Devil chills is a horrible disease that very few have ever survived. Usually caused by an encounter with some form of demonic outsider, devil chills acts so quickly; there is little chance of the victim surviving.
In its first stage, the victim is afflicted with a deadly fever and boils up and down their back. In the second stage, the victim begins to feel as if standing in a pool of ice water. In the final stage of the disease, the victim’s vital organs begin to shut down as they begin to bleed out of every orifice.
The affected creature takes 1d8+2 points of damage and must succeed on a DC 16 Fortitude save or be infected with the devil chills (incubation period 1d4 days, damage 1d4 Str.) Damage is dealt each day until the afflicted creature succeeds on 3 consecutive Fortitude saves, the disease is cured by magic, or the creature dies. The save DC is constitution-based.
